abr 9 2010
Gerenciador de pacotes no Windows?
Garret Serack, diretor de desenvolvimento Open Source da Microsoft resolveu aparecer com uma ideia bem curiosa, criar um “gerenciador de pacotes”, nos moldes do RPM, APT do Linux, para o Windows.
Para quem não sabe ou nunca usou Linux na vida, um gerenciador de pacotes a grosso modo, permite gerenciar a instalação/desinstalação/atualização de bibliotecas e software de forma centralizada. Isso quer dizer que para você conseguir instalar um software qualquer bastaria abrir a “tão temida” (pelos usuários) linha de comando e digitar algo como por exemplo apt-get install NOME DO PROGRAMA.
Isso é legal principalmente em instalações, ja que tendo um gerenciador central, TODOS os programas teriam um recurso do próprio sistema operacional que viabilizaria as atualizações sem esforço.
Imagine poder atualizar TODOS os seus programas para versões mais novas com apenas um único comando? Seria bom, não acha? Esse tipo de sensação os linusers tem já a muito tempo e Garret esta vendo com bons olhos (e eu também) e está começando sua jornada.
Se quiser saber mais sobre o que é e como funciona um gerenciador de pacotes leia essa matéria, que explica bem sobre isso.
Em seu post no blog, ele comenta que não quer aproveitar nada do que já foi construído para Linux fora o conceito, pois a maneira Linux de ser é muito diferente da plataforma Windows, dessa forma, não teria como reaproveitar o código de forma profissional, além de não conseguir usar as vantagens que a plataforma poderia oferecer, o que o faz desenvolver o código do zero.
Em um dos exemplo, ele comenta que o Windows não guarda os binários em “/usr/bin” e nem as bibliotecas em “/usr/lib”, e criar redirecionamento (link simbólico), seria um grande POG (programação orientada a Gambiarra), coisa que ele não quer fazer.
Eu sou totalmente a favor do projeto, que traz muitas melhorias e mais segurança (afinal, ter todos os seus softwares atualizados em um comando, com certeza vai te ajudar e muito em se proteger contra bugs ou vulnerabilidades) para o Windows. Aliás, isso prova que as melhores coisas em cada plataforma devem sim ser implementadas e parar com essa bobagem de dizer “Isso copia daquilo”.
Se a humanidade pensasse assim, só teríamos carro Ford, video game Odissey, somente sistema operacional UNIX e programação somente em assembler, rede Novell… ou seja, teríamos parado no tempo.
Quer saber mais sobre o projeto?


Tweets that mention Gerenciador de pacotes no Windows? -- Topsy.com
abr 09, 2010 @ 09:26:08
[...] This post was mentioned on Twitter by prog_ctrlaltdel. prog_ctrlaltdel said: Gerenciador de pacotes no Windows? (http://bit.ly/bDlKzP) #ctrlaltdel [...]